Tivoli Gardens has opened its Christmas season in Copenhagen, bringing lights, trees and a familiar sense of winter tradition to one of the world's oldest amusement parks.
The site, now 182 years old, draws crowds who return each year to walk through its illuminated paths. Staff transformed the park from its Halloween theme in just 11 days, installing over a million lights and thousands of trees.
Park director Kasper Schumacher says visitors come for the classic Christmas in Tivoli, a mix of food, rides and shared time. The season runs until early January.
